How to fill out analysis of war and

How to fill out analysis of war and
01
Step 1: Start by gathering all relevant information and data related to the war being analyzed. This may include historical documents, news articles, eyewitness accounts, and official reports.
02
Step 2: Identify the key parties involved in the war, such as countries, rebel groups, or international organizations. Understand their motivations, goals, and strategies.
03
Step 3: Analyze the causes and triggers of the war. Examine factors like political disputes, territorial claims, economic issues, or ideological differences.
04
Step 4: Assess the military aspects of the war, including the strengths and weaknesses of each side, the tactics and weapons used, and the impact on civilians and infrastructure.
05
Step 5: Examine the social and cultural impacts of the war. Look at how it has affected communities, displaced populations, changed demographics, or influenced public opinion.
06
Step 6: Evaluate the diplomatic efforts made to resolve the conflict. Consider peace negotiations, international interventions, or ceasefire agreements.
07
Step 7: Analyze the consequences of the war, both short-term and long-term. Assess the political, economic, and social effects on the involved parties and the international community.
08
Step 8: Organize your analysis into a coherent and structured report, highlighting the main points and supporting them with evidence and data.
09
Step 9: Review and revise your analysis to ensure accuracy and objectivity. Consider seeking feedback from experts in the field or conducting peer reviews.
10
Step 10: Present your analysis to relevant stakeholders, policymakers, or academic communities to contribute to a better understanding of the war and its implications.
